.news-tag-section{padding:48px 0;width:100%}.news-tag-section__hero-image,.news-tag-section__small-image-wrap img{aspect-ratio:4/4;object-fit:cover;object-position:top}.news-tag-section__small-image{height:auto;object-fit:cover}article.news-tag-section__small-card{background-color:#fff;border-radius:20px;box-shadow:0 4px 15px rgba(0,0,0,.03);display:flex;flex-direction:column;overflow:hidden;transition:transform .2s ease,box-shadow .2s ease}article.news-tag-section__small-card:hover{box-shadow:0 10px 24px rgba(0,0,0,.08);transform:translateY(-4px)}.news-tag-section__small-content{padding:10px 30px 30px}a.hero-cta-old{background-color:#fc0;border-radius:50px;color:#000;display:inline-block;font-size:14px;font-weight:700;padding:10px 24px;text-decoration:none;transition:all .2s ease-in-out}a.hero-cta-old:hover{background-color:#000;color:#fff}.news-tag-section__header{margin-bottom:32px}h4.news-tag-section__small-title,h4.news-tag-section__small-title a{font-family:P22 Mackinac,Georgia,serif}.news-tag-section__title{font-size:36px;font-weight:400;line-height:1.1;margin:0}.news-tag-section__hero{margin-bottom:32px}.news-tag-section__hero-content{padding:40px}.news-tag-section__hero-grid{align-items:center;background:#fff;border-radius:40px;display:grid;grid-template-columns:minmax(0,.5fr) minmax(0,1.1fr);overflow:hidden}body .news-tag-section__header h2{font-size:32px;margin-bottom:0}h3.news-tag-section__hero-title{max-width:500px}h3.news-tag-section__hero-title *{font-family:P22 Mackinac;font-size:40px}.news-tag-section__hero-image,.news-tag-section__small-image{border-radius:16px;display:block;height:auto;width:100%}.news-tag-section__hero-title{font-size:32px;line-height:1.15;margin:0 0 16px}.news-tag-section__hero-description{font-size:16px;line-height:1.6;margin-bottom:20px}.news-tag-section__bottom-grid{display:grid;gap:24px;grid-template-columns:repeat(3,minmax(0,1fr))}.news-tag-section__small-image-wrap{margin-bottom:16px}.news-tag-section__small-title{font-size:22px;line-height:1.25;margin:0 0 12px}.news-tag-section__small-description{font-size:16px;line-height:1.6;margin-bottom:16px}.news-tag-section__link{color:inherit;text-decoration:none}.news-tag-section__link:hover{text-decoration:none}.news-tag-section__small-card.is-hidden{display:none}.news-tag-section__load-more-wrap{display:flex;justify-content:center;margin-top:32px}.news-tag-section__load-more{background:transparent;border:1px solid #000;border-radius:50px;color:#000;cursor:pointer;display:inline-block;font-size:14px;font-weight:700;padding:10px 24px;text-decoration:none;transition:all .2s ease-in-out}.news-tag-section__load-more:hover{background:#000;color:#fff}@media (max-width:1200px){.news-tag-section__bottom-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media (max-width:991px){.news-tag-section__hero-grid{gap:24px;grid-template-columns:1fr}.news-tag-section__bottom-grid{grid-template-columns:1fr}.news-tag-section__hero-title{font-size:28px}}@media (max-width:767px){.news-tag-section{padding:32px 0}.news-tag-section__title{font-size:28px}.news-tag-section__hero-title,.news-tag-section__small-title{font-size:24px}.news-tag-section__hero-content,.news-tag-section__small-content{padding:24px}.news-tag-section__small-content{padding-top:10px}}